Transaction 3e6183fa0e3f192de946152ad0c21771a10869ee8be95b57331cea11a484d690
1 Input
1 Output
-
3e6183fa0e3f192de946152ad0c21771a10869ee8be95b57331cea11a484d690:0
- value
- 3945087
- script pubkey
- OP_0 OP_PUSHBYTES_20 90998fd159af4760982841aaf2c5d2df3ce8035e
- address
- bc1qjzvcl52e4arkpxpggx4093wjmu7wsq67rcdd9l